This commit introduces the SortedDirectories amendment, which addresses two distinct issues:

First, it corrects a technical flaw that could, in some edge cases, prevent an empty intermediate page from being deleted.

Second, it sorts directory entries within a page (other than order book page entries, which remain strictly FIFO). This makes insert operations deterministic, instead of pseudo-random and reliant on temporal ordering.

Lastly, it removes the ability to perform a "soft delete" where the page number of the item to delete need not be known if the item is in the first 20 pages, and enforces a maximum limit to the number of pages that a directory can span.

This function is actually giving me heartburn. I dislike functions that take a bool and implement two different kinds of behavior based on that. Very error prone.

I seriously considered having two functions. Something like this:

boost::optional<std::uint64_t>
ApplyView::dirInsertSorted (
    Keylet const& directory,
    uint256 const& key,
    std::function<void (std::shared_ptr<SLE> const&)> describe)
{
    // dirInsert is a private function:
    return dirInsert (directory, key, describe, 
        [](STVector256& indexes, uint256 const& key)
        {
            // We can't be sure if this page is already sorted because
            // it may be a legacy page we haven't yet touched. Take
            // the time to sort it.
            std::sort (indexes.begin(), indexes.end());

            auto pos = std::lower_bound(indexes.begin(), indexes.end(), key);

            if (pos != indexes.end() && key == *pos)
                LogicError ("dirInsert: double insertion");

            indexes.insert (pos, key);
        });
}

boost::optional<std::uint64_t>
ApplyView::dirInsertUnsorted (
    Keylet const& directory,
    uint256 const& key,
    std::function<void (std::shared_ptr<SLE> const&)> describe)
{
    // dirInsert is a private function:
    return dirInsert (directory, key, describe, 
        [](STVector256& indexes, uint256 const& key)
        {
            if (std::find(indexes.begin(), indexes.end(), key) != indexes.end())
                LogicError ("dirInsert: double insertion");

            indexes.push_back(key);
        }
}

There are two dirAdd functions:

  • The existing legacy, free function, which this PR deprecates and which will be removed after the amendment activates. I had to insert the bool parameter to it, temporarily, but the function is going away.
  • The new low-level dirAdd function (which is private to the class) and accepts a lambda for the insertion strategy. Users only invoke ApplyView::dirInsert or ApplyView::dirAppend.

One more quick note on this: If you want to keep the std::function<void(STVector256&, uint256 const&)> const& add parameter on dirAdd, consider making it a template instead of a std::function. Rational: using std::function incurs a virtual function call, and may require allocation (though since our lambdas don't have captures, unlikely in our cases). Since it's private, and only called from the cpp, we can easily declare it in the header and define it in the cpp.
